Not dealing with it will cause anarchy: Supreme Court to EC as it flags threats to BLOs doing SIR work

The Supreme Court on Tuesday expressed concern over BLOs and other officials engaged in SIR 2.0 being "threatened" in West Bengal and other states, and asked the Election Commission to deal with the situation or "it will cause anarchy".

IndiGo crisis | CEO says operations normal now even as 423 flights cancelled across country

A week since IndiGo's operational crisis led to large scale cancellation of flights, CEO Pieter Elbers in a video message on Tuesday said that the airline is "profusely apologetic" about the problems caused to the passengers and assured that operations have been "nomalised."

'Will take care of it': Trump considers new tariff on India over 'rice dumping', amid ongoing trade talks

United States President Donald Trump has said that India should not be "dumping" rice into the US market and he will "take care" of it, while stressing that tariffs will solve the "problem" easily.

DGCA slashes IndiGo's flight schedule by 5% amid disruptions

IndiGo's flight schedule has been curtailed by 5% following large-scale flight disruptions since December 1, the Directorate General of Civil Aviation (DGCA) has said.

Delhi court issues notice to Sonia Gandhi, police on plea claiming 'forgery' in electoral roll inclusion

A Delhi court on Tuesday sought response from senior Congress leader Sonia Gandhi and the police on a plea challenging a magistrate's order refusing a probe on the allegation that she was included in the electoral rolls three years before acquiring Indian citizenship in 1983.

CBI books Anil Ambani's son, Reliance Home Finance Ltd. in Rs 228 crore bank fraud case

The CBI has booked the son of industrialist Anil Ambani, Jai Anmol Anil Ambani, and Reliance Home Finance Ltd. (RHFL) in a case of alleged cheating in Union Bank of India that caused a loss of Rs 228 crore to the public bank, officials said on Tuesday.

Apple will earn more selling iPhone cover than airlines transporting passenger: IATA chief

Apple will earn more by selling an iPhone cover than the $7.90 profit per passenger that airlines will make next year, IATA chief Willie Walsh said on Tuesday, as he highlighted that industry-level margins remain a pittance.
